Key takeaways: At some point during the first 24 weeks, 58% of participants had complete remission of proteinuria. Mean urine protein creatinine ratio declined by 61.9% at week 4 and by 68.9% at week 24. BOSTON — Adults recently diagnosed with immunoglobulin A nephropathy who were assigned sparsentan as first-line therapy experienced rapid and sustained reductions in proteinuria, according to researchers.
